What is tooth extraction?

Tooth extraction is a dental procedure to completely remove one or more teeth from the jawbone. This method is often indicated when the tooth is no longer able to recover, seriously affecting oral health or potentially spreading bacteria and infection.

Although it is the last resort in conservative dentistry, if performed properly, tooth extraction will help completely eliminate the source of the disease and prevent dangerous complications.

The effects of not extracting teeth in time

Delaying tooth extraction can lead to many serious consequences:

  • Widespread infection: Bacteria from damaged teeth can spread to the tooth root, jaw bone and blood, causing systemic infection.
  • Loss of teeth: A damaged tooth left untreated for a long time can affect adjacent teeth, causing looseness and loss of teeth in series.
  • Jaw bone loss: Missing teeth that are not replaced promptly will lead to jaw bone loss, causing facial deformity and rapid aging.
  • Prolonged pain:Inflammation, abscesses or impacted wisdom teeth will cause continuous pain, affecting the quality of life.

Solutions to replace teeth after extraction

Tooth extraction is not the end of chewing function. After the tooth socket heals, customers can choose the following restoration solutions:

  • Implantation: This is the most modern method, implanting a titanium artificial tooth root into the jawbone to replace the lost tooth root. Implants provide function and aesthetics similar to real teeth, with high durability.
  • Making a porcelain bridge: Applied when 1-3 teeth are lost, using two adjacent teeth as pillars for the porcelain bridge.
  • Removable dentures: For the elderly or those who have lost many teeth in a row, cost-effective.

What’s different about tooth extraction for children?

Children often have their baby teeth extracted when they are loose or affect the permanent teeth that grow later. However:

  • Extracting baby teeth too early can cause misaligned bites.
  • Extracting too late can easily cause permanent teeth to grow crooked.
  • The procedure needs to be gentle, safe anesthesia, combined with a fun mentality for children to cooperate.

Step 1: Examination and imaging diagnosis

  • The doctor takes an X-ray of the entire jaw or at the location of the tooth to be extracted to assess the extent of damage, shape of the tooth root, connection to the nerve, maxillary sinus…

Step 2: Local anesthesia

  • Use specialized anesthetics to eliminate pain, ensuring customer comfort throughout the process extraction.

Step 3: Proceed to tooth extraction

  • With gentle technique, the doctor uses a special prybar and forceps to separate the tooth from the bone socket. If the tooth is difficult, the tooth can be divided into small pieces for easy removal without damaging the surrounding tissue.

Step 4: Stitch the wound (if necessary)

  • In case the extraction wound is large or complicated, the doctor will stitch it with absorbable sutures or regular sutures to ensure hemostasis and promote healing.

Step 5: Instructions for post-extraction care

  • The customer will be given detailed instructions on home care, when to return for a check-up, and things to keep in mind to ensure a quick recovery.
  • Bite the gauze firmly to stop the bleeding: Keep the gauze for at least 30 minutes after extraction.
  • Do not rinse your mouth vigorously: Avoid dislodging the blood clot in the first 24 hours.
  • Cold compress – warm compress: Cold compress in the first 24 hours to reduce swelling, from the second day you can switch to warm compress.
  • Take medication as prescribed: Do not stop or change the dose of medication on your own.
  • Eat soft foods: Avoid hard, spicy, hot foods that can easily cause injury.
  • Do not smoke: Smoking can slow down healing and cause dry socket.
  • Gently clean your teeth: Do not brush the wound area, use saline if prescribed.
  • Re-examination on time: Ensure a smooth recovery process and no complications.
